Transaction 74a5431d5a113dd7a3e68d86354f876a588f423fd90ede49b7035d757ce696b5
1 Input
1 Output
-
74a5431d5a113dd7a3e68d86354f876a588f423fd90ede49b7035d757ce696b5:0
- value
- 109773574
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c74535f288917d2acd3adb3be64a08722d50d72
- address
- bc1qe369xheg3yta9txn4kemue9qsu3d2rtjgc6596